Transaction e23080868bf3cd295c7d4732f74b25dd9464b59f32b73a4d08d51f7f0f5078cd

2 Input
2 Outputs
  • e23080868bf3cd295c7d4732f74b25dd9464b59f32b73a4d08d51f7f0f5078cd:0
  • value  1101200
    address  3432DpFXhybgAKxW5SNuHNPuHDYhYrKs1W
  • e23080868bf3cd295c7d4732f74b25dd9464b59f32b73a4d08d51f7f0f5078cd:1
  • value  683
    address  19PMRBs4VoEKenYFeDRFAYP2xBkGbBZSdd